Baker Mayfield's wild 48-hour journey that concluded with him leading the Los Angeles Rams to a comeback win over the Las Vegas Raiders in Week 14's first game wasn't just impressive – it was also prophetic.

even though there were three other teams ahead of Los Angeles – the Houston Texas, the Chicago Bears and the Denver Broncos."You checked the box for the flight insurance," King asked,"so you could get the refund if you don't take the trip?"

"I did," Mayfield said."I honestly was just waiting in the airport for a phone call, hoping and praying the call was from a Los Angeles number." At 4:10 p.m. – 38 minutes before the flight was scheduled to leave Charlotte Douglas International Airport – Rams general manager Les Snead called Mayfield to tell him he'd been claimed. Soon after,Mayfield had"a shot" to play Thursday night after the Rams attempted to send him a condensed playbook to study on the flight. Problem was, Mayfield wasn't able to download the file until after he landed in Los Angeles because of the plane's Wi-Fi.

Starting Tuesday night and over the next two days, Mayfield learned enough of the playbook not only to suit up for the Rams but toRams head coach Sean McVay said after the game that Mayfield only got one practice with the team and two 10-play team drills. Mayfield reportedly leaned on his coaches and teammates to fill in any gaps he had between his arrival Tuesday night and the game on Thursday.
